We changed her name from Polly to "Sparkle!" This pretty black and brindle pitty girl came from the Lyn-Dan Heights Fire Department, where she was hanging out, so something with Sparky had to be her name. Plus, she has blue sparkles in various places on her face and nose, and must have come from a home with girls! If she is yours, please come and get her!
